Just Learn Code

Streamlining Data Interchange: Converting JavaScript Maps to JSON

JavaScript is one of the most popular programming languages in use today. It is primarily used for creating interactive and dynamic web pages.

One of the main features of JavaScript is its ability to manipulate data structures. JavaScript Object Notation (JSON) is a lightweight data interchange format that is widely used for exchanging data between systems.

In this article, we will cover the topics of converting a JavaScript Map to JSON and anto JavaScript Object Notation (JSON). Part 1: Converting a JavaScript Map to JSON

If you have been working with JavaScript, you may have heard of the Map() function.

A JavaScript Map is a collection of key-value pairs, similar to an object. However, there are a few key differences.

In this section, we will discuss how to convert a JavaScript Map to JSON. The Map() Function in JavaScript:

The Map() function in JavaScript allows you to create an array of key-value pairs.

It is similar to the forEach() function but returns a new Map object. To create a Map object, you simply need to pass an array into the Map() function.

The array must contain arrays of two values, one representing the key, and one representing the value. Using a Map in JavaScript:

Once you have created a Map object in JavaScript, you can access its values using a for loop or by nesting Map objects.

To access the values using a for loop, you will need to use the .forEach() method of the Map object. The forEach() method will allow you to loop over each key-value pair in the Map object.

Using the JSON.stringify() Method in Map to JSON:

JSON is a lightweight data interchange format that is widely used for exchanging data between systems. It is a format that is designed to be easy for humans to read and write as well as easy for machines to parse and generate.

To convert a JavaScript Map to JSON, you can use the JSON.stringify() method. This method takes in an object and returns a string in JSON format.

Using the object.fromEntries() Method in Map to JSON:

If you are working with the latest version of JavaScript (ES6), you can also use the Object.fromEntries() method. This method takes in an array of key-value pairs and returns a new object that is similar to a JavaScript Map.

To convert a JavaScript Map to JSON, you can pass the Map object to the Object.entries() method, and then pass that result to the Object.fromEntries() method. Converting a Map to JSON String:

Once you have used one of the methods mentioned above to convert your JavaScript Map to JSON, you will be left with a string in JSON format.

You can use this JSON string to pass data between systems or store it in a file for later use. Part 2: JavaScript Object Notation (JSON)

In this section, we will discuss the introduction, benefits, and how to use JavaScript Object Notation (JSON) in JavaScript.to JavaScript Object Notation (JSON):

JavaScript Object Notation (JSON) is a lightweight data interchange format that is easy for humans to read and write, and easy for machines to parse and generate.

It is often used to exchange data between systems, especially between web servers and clients. Benefits of using JSON in JavaScript:

One of the benefits of using JSON in JavaScript is that it simplifies the code.

It allows you to easily manipulate data structures and pass them between systems. It can also be used in conjunction with the Map() function to cut down on the amount of code needed.

How to use JSON in JavaScript:

To use JSON in JavaScript, you need to know how to create JSON data, parse JSON data, and stringify JavaScript data. Creating JSON data involves creating a JavaScript object, then using the JSON.stringify() method to convert it to a JSON string.

Parsing JSON data involves using the JSON.parse() method to convert a JSON string into a JavaScript object. Stringifying JavaScript data is the process of converting a JavaScript object into a JSON string using the JSON.stringify() method.

Conclusion:

As you can see, there are many benefits to using JavaScript Object Notation (JSON) in JavaScript. It makes data interchange between systems much easier, and can even simplify the code.

Converting a JavaScript Map to JSON may seem daunting at first, but with the methods outlined in this article, it can be done with ease. In this article, we covered two important topics in JavaScript: converting a JavaScript Map to JSON and an introduction to JavaScript Object Notation (JSON).

We explored the Map() function in JavaScript, its uses, and how to convert a Map object to JSON using JSON.stringify() and Object.fromEntries() methods. We also discussed the benefits of using JSON in JavaScript, such as simplifying code and data interchange.

JavaScript Object Notation (JSON) is a lightweight data interchange format that simplifies exchanging data between systems. Converting a JavaScript Map to JSON with the methods outlined in this article is easy and can simplify your code.

Using JSON in your JavaScript codebase can make your applications more efficient and effective.

Popular Posts